About this ASN.
AS552 is a legacy ARIN-registered autonomous system number allocated on 1989-11-14 to the United States Department of Defense, carrying the registry object name DNIC-AS-00552 — a reference to the Defense Network Information Center, the DoD's historical registry block administered by DISA (Defense Information Systems Agency) out of its Columbus, Ohio facility. The registrant organization handle is USDDD, and the abuse/technical contacts (MIL-HSTMST-ARIN, REGIS10-ARIN) both resolve to the same DISA-Columbus address at 300 North James Road, Whitehall, OH. ARIN RDAP reports the autnum's registration status as active and last changed on 2025-09-12, but the ASN is currently dark in the global routing table: RIPEstat reports zero announced IPv4/IPv6 prefixes, zero of 327 RIS peers seeing it in IPv4 and zero of 322 in IPv6, and zero observed BGP neighbours; CAIDA ASRank independently agrees (seen: false, rank 79459, customer cone limited to itself with zero prefixes and zero addresses). Historically, RIPEstat's routing-status shows AS552 announced 137.95.0.0/16 from 2005-06-24 through a narrower 137.95.152.0/24 last seen 2019-07-09, indicating it stopped being routed roughly mid-2019 even though the ARIN registry record remains administratively active. No PeeringDB record exists for AS552 (404), and no notable public abuse signal was found on Spamhaus ASN-DROP or in NANOG archives as of 2026-07-11, consistent with a dormant, non-abused government-held ASN rather than an actively operated commercial network.
